UN Advisory Committee Concludes Fifth Meeting on Libya’s Electoral Framework

Tripoli: The Advisory Committee, formed by the United Nations Support Mission in Libya (UNSMIL), concluded its fifth meeting on Tuesday, which lasted for three days in Tripoli. The discussions focused on contentious issues within the electoral framework as part of efforts to create a conducive environment for holding elections in the country.

According to Libyan News Agency, the UN Mission explained on its official page that the Committee was tasked with reviewing the current electoral framework in Libya. It was also responsible for proposing options to overcome obstacles hindering the effective implementation of elections. The Committee’s work is seen as a crucial step towards addressing the challenges faced in organizing elections in Libya.
